MOSCOW, May 2. Russian President Vladimir Putin holds a meeting with the Governor of the Tula region Alexei Dyumin.
Earlier, the press secretary of the Russian President Dmitry Peskov reported that Dyumin will report to the head of state, who is working in Novo-Ogarevo on Thursday.
«How are you, Alexey Gennadievich?» — the president said at the beginning of the meeting. He also noted the growth of industrial production in the region: “Construction is growing, good indicators overall.”
Dyumin was appointed acting governor of the Tula region in February 2016, and was elected governor in September 2016. In September 2021, he was elected head of the region for a second term.
From 2013 to 2016, Dyumin was Deputy Chief of the Main Directorate of the General Staff, Chief of the General Staff — First Deputy Commander-in-Chief of the Ground Forces, Deputy Minister of Defense of the Russian Federation.
